I found the problem... I was using Jumi to include an instance of the Search component as a module on every page -- problem is this was apparently including the accompanying jQuery function on each page as well, which means on the user list page the function was being included twice. I unpublished the Jumi module and voila the mysterious row bug was gone.

I'll have to work on my Jumi script so that it doesn't grab the offending code.
